Output 8a25a07e3cc732e6a6e00ac41cf4fc24e1477d0f9d72b1e0e08ca1205e62f21a:0

value
2610558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16fd4e3bd9b8447b104bf6c4fee915cc3e549872 OP_EQUAL
address
33naEkCpsXzR9FdMrNbtuhDDasqgrvD66M
transaction
8a25a07e3cc732e6a6e00ac41cf4fc24e1477d0f9d72b1e0e08ca1205e62f21a
confirmations
182473
spent
true